"birchwood" meaning in English

Noun

Forms: birchwoods [plural]

  1. (countable) A wood largely populated with birch trees (Betula spp.). Tags: countable Categories (place): Forests

  2. (uncountable) The wood from a birch tree. Tags: uncountable Categories (place): Forests Synonyms: birch
